Land proclaimed as a Road, and Road closed, in Block XIX,
Tuahu Survey District, and Block XIIa, Taramarama
Survey District, Wairoa County.
(L.S.) ISLINGTON, Governor.
A PROCLAMATION.
IN pursuance and in exercise of the powers conferred by
section eleven of the Land Act, 1908, I, John Poynder
Dickson-Poynder, Baron Islington, the Governor of the
Dominion of New Zealand, do hereby, with the consents of
the owners of the land mentioned in the First Schedule
hereto, and of the Wairoa County Council, being the local
authority in whose district the said land is situated, pro-
claim as a road the land in Tuahu and Taramarama Survey
Districts described in the First Schedule hereto ; and also
do hereby, with the like consents as aforesaid, proclaim as
closed the road described in the Second Schedule hereto,
which is not required by reason of the road described in
the First Schedule hereto.
FIRST SCHEDULE.
LAND PROCLAIMED AS A ROAD.
| Approximate Area of each of the Parcels of Land proclaimed as a Road. | Being Portion of Section No. | Situated in Block | Situated in Survey District of | Shown on Plan | Coloured on Plan |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| A. R. P. | |||||
| 0 0 8.5 | 1 | XIX | Tuahu | P.W.D. 27756 | Red. |
| 17 1 17.4 | 1 | XIIa | Taramarama | Ditto | " |
SECOND SCHEDULE.
ROAD CLOSED.
| Approximate Area of the Piece of Road hereby closed. | Abutting on Section No. | Situated in Block | Situated in Survey District of | Shown on Plan | Coloured on Plan |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| A. R. P. | |||||
| 24 2 15.3 | 1 | XIX | Tuahu | P.W.D. 27756 | Green. |
| 1 | XIIa | Taramarama |
All in the Hawke's Bay Land District ; as the same
are more particularly delineated on the plan marked and
coloured as above mentioned, and deposited in the office of
the Minister of Public Works, at Wellington, in the Welling-
ton Provincial District.
Given under the hand of His Excellency the Right
Honourable John Poynder Dickson - Poynder,
Baron Islington, Governor and Commander-in-
Chief in and over His Majesty's Dominion of
New Zealand and its Dependencies ; and issued
under the Seal of the said Dominion, at the
Government House, at Wellington, this twenty-
third day of January, in the year of our Lord
one thousand nine hundred and eleven.
R. McKENZIE,
Minister of Public Works.
GOD SAVE THE KING !
Land proclaimed as a Road, and Road closed, in Block VI,
Motu Survey District, Waikohu County.
(L.S.) ISLINGTON, Governor.
A PROCLAMATION.
IN pursuance and in exercise of the powers conferred by
section eleven of the Land Act, 1908, I, John Poynder
Dickson-Poynder, Baron Islington, the Governor of the
Dominion of New Zealand, do hereby, with the consent
of the owners and mortgagees of the land mentioned in the
First Schedule hereto, and of the Waikohu County Council,
being the local authority in whose district the said land is
situated, proclaim as a road the land in Motu Survey Dis-
trict described in the First Schedule hereto ; and also do
hereby, with the like consents as aforesaid, proclaim as
closed the road described in the Second Schedule hereto,
which is not required by reason of the road described in the
First Schedule hereto.
FIRST SCHEDULE.
LAND PROCLAIMED AS A ROAD.
| Approximate Area of each of the Parcels of Land proclaimed as a Road. | Being Portion of Section No. | Situated in Block | Situated in Survey District of | Shown on Plan | Coloured on Plan |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| A. R. P. | |||||
| 0 0 9 | 3 | VI | Motu | P.W.D. 28156 | Pink. |
| 1 3 20 | 3 | " | " | Ditto | " |
| 6 3 31 | 4 | " | " | " | " |
SECOND SCHEDULE.
ROAD CLOSED.
| Approximate Area of each of the Pieces of Road hereby closed. | Passing through Section No. | Situated in Block | Situated in Survey District of | Shown on Plan | Coloured on Plan |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| A. R. P. | |||||
| 2 0 22 | 3 | VI | Motu | P.W.D. 28156 | Green. |
| 2 3 28.8 | 4 | " | " | Ditto | " |
All in the Hawke's Bay Land District ; as the same are
more particularly delineated on the plan marked and
coloured as above mentioned, and deposited in the office
of the Minister of Public Works, at Wellington, in the
Wellington Provincial District.
Given under the hand of His Excellency the Right
Honourable John Poynder Dickson - Poynder,
Baron Islington, Governor and Commander-in-
Chief in and over His Majesty's Dominion of
New Zealand and its Dependencies ; and issued
under the Seal of the said Dominion, at the
Government House, at Wellington, this twenty-
third day of January, in the year of our Lord
one thousand nine hundred and eleven.
R. McKENZIE,
Minister of Public Works.
GOD SAVE THE KING !
